Wat Is Er Mis?

  • Onderwerp starter Onderwerp starter iKnow
  • Startdatum Startdatum
Status
Niet open voor verdere reacties.

iKnow

Gebruiker
Lid geworden
31 aug 2012
Berichten
44
Hey,

ik heb deze Query ingevoerd maar je krijgt de volgende error.
PHP:
$query="INSERT INTO cms_news (id, title, kortverhaal, langverhaal, update, image, author) VALUES ('".$id."','".$title."','".$kortverhaal."','".$langverhaal."','".$update."','".$image."','".$author."')";

PHP:
Query error: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'update, image, author) VALUES ('2','t','1','2','3','4','5')' at line 1


Kan iemand me hierbij helpen?
 
Laatst bewerkt:
Je had beter verder kunnen gaan in je vorige topic, was een stuk makkelijker geweest =)
Betreft de error wel deze query, want hier ziet geen syntax error in..

En een ID dient een primaire sleutel te zijn met auto incrementie dus deze hoef je niet zelf in de database toe te voegen.
 
probeer dit eerst even in phpmyadmin uit te voeren zonder de variabelen dan wel kijk even of dat werk indien dat werkt kan het zijn dat je voor je variabelen een @zal moeten plaatsen ik heb dit ook nog gehad
 
een @ in PHP zegt PHP alleen maar om geen errors te genereren op het betreffende onderdeel.
Dus als hij nu zou zeggen @mysql_query zou hij de error niet krijgen, maar zou de query alsnog niet werken.

Oftewel geen @ gebruiken ;)
Echo de query eens in plaats van hem uit te voeren en voer die inderdaad uit in PHPMyAdmin
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an